Barn Siding Replacement in Fairfield County, CT
Barn siding replacement involves removing existing barn siding and installing new panels to restore or improve the exterior appearance and protection of a barn or similar outbuilding. This service typically covers projects such as replacing weathered or damaged siding, upgrading to more durable materials, or updating the aesthetic look of a barn. Property owners often request this service when their current siding shows signs of rot, warping, or insect damage, or when they wish to enhance the overall curb appeal of their property with fresh, well-maintained siding.
Before requesting barn siding replacement, property owners usually want to understand the types of siding materials available, including options like wood, vinyl, or metal, and how each choice impacts durability and maintenance. It’s also helpful to consider the scope of the project, such as whether the entire barn needs siding replacement or just certain sections, and to assess the condition of the existing structure. Clarifying these details can ensure the replacement process aligns with the property’s needs and aesthetic preferences.

Common Barn Siding Replacement Jobs
Barn siding replacement involves removing damaged or rotted siding and installing new panels to restore the barn’s appearance.
Wood siding replacement helps maintain the structural integrity and aesthetic appeal of the barn exterior.
Board and batten siding replacement updates the traditional look while improving durability and weather resistance.
Metal siding replacement provides a long-lasting, low-maintenance solution for barn exteriors.
Insulated siding replacement enhances energy efficiency and temperature control inside the barn.
Vinyl siding replacement offers a cost-effective option that resists pests and requires minimal upkeep.
Barn Siding Replacement Questions
What is barn siding replacement? It involves removing old or damaged barn siding and installing new materials to restore the building's exterior.
What types of materials are used for barn siding replacement? Common options include wood, vinyl, and composite siding, chosen based on durability and appearance preferences.
When is barn siding replacement necessary? Replacement is recommended when siding shows signs of rot, warping, pest damage, or significant weathering.
How does barn siding replacement improve a property? It enhances curb appeal, protects the structure from elements, and maintains the overall integrity of the building.
